Global One Bangladesh is a UK-based women-led international development NGO created in 2013 under the leadership of Dr. Husna Ahmed OBE.

Our approach is unique – we use faith and culture as tools for increasing knowledge and promoting positive behavioural change in communities.

We also partner locally to create sustainable development solutions in Global Health, Agriculture, Livelihoods, Water, Sanitation and Hygiene (WASH) etc.

We believe the answer to global inequality lies in leadership from all sections of society, including women. Global One is therefore proud to have a majority women board, and a platform that gives diverse women from all backgrounds the opportunity to lead the organisation.

We actively train and support women leaders of the future through our projects, consultancy services and within the organisation.

Since our establishment, we have created and delivered innovative and sustainable projects in Kenya, Nigeria, Ghana, Somaliland, Indonesia, Pakistan, Nepal, Lebanon, Syrian and Palestinian refugees in Jordan, and the UK.

Our principles

Humanity

Human suffering must be addressed whenever it is found. The purpose of humanitarian action is to protect life and health and ensure respect for human beings.

Impartiality

Humanitarian action must be carried out on the basis of need alone. Consequently, giving priority to the most urgent cases of distress and making no distinctions on the basis of nationality, race, gender, religious belief, class or political opinions.

Neutrality

Humanitarian actors must not take sides in hostilities or engage in controversies of a political, racial, religious or ideological nature.

Independence

Humanitarian action must be autonomous from the political, economic, military or other objectives that any actors may hold with regard to areas where humanitarian action is being implemented.
